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ive at your property, assess the damage, and contain the affected area to prevent water from spreading.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els and identify the source of the leak. This step typically takes 30-60 minutes.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using industrial-grade pumps and vacuums, our technicians will extract the water from the affected area, removing as much water as possible to prevent further damage. This step typ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the severity of the leak.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use specialized equipment to dry the affected area, using a combination of temperature and humidity control to speed up the process. We’ll also use d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air, preventing mold and mildew growth. This step typ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the leak.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the area is dry, our technicians will clean and sanitize the affected area, removing any remaining moisture and preventing the growth of mold and mildew. This step typ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the severity of the leak.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Repair
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is completely dry and free of any moisture. We’ll also identify any necessary repairs, such as replacing damaged drywall or flooring. This step typically takes 30-60 minutes.

Window Leak Water Removal Cost In Grand Prairie, TX
The cost of Window Leak Water Removal services in Grand Prairie, TX can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These are estimates, not guarantees. Our transparent pricing means you’ll know exactly what you’re paying for, with no surprise charges or hidden fees.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$100-$500 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
| Water Extraction | $200-$1,000 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500-$2,500 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$100-$500 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
| Final Inspection and Repair | $200-$1,000 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ates to ensure you know exactly what to expect.

How do I prevent water damage from window leaks in the future?
Regular maintenance is key to preventing water damage from window leaks. Check your windows regularly for signs of wear and tear, and address any issues quickly. You can also consider installing window seals or replacing old windows to prevent leaks.
